Lot description

Roslyn, New York, The Stone House Press, 1992

4to.

Blindstamped greyish cloth, gilt title on upper cover, decorative endpapers.

Edition limited to 200 copies (n. 194) on Rives signed by the translator, artist and printer/publisher William Jay Smith, John De Pol and A. Gelfand. A translation of Bertin's French three-act play "Christophe Colomb". The illustrations printed in black are from works in the John Carter Brown Library. The original wood engravings, printed in colour(s) other than black, are by John De Pol. The Stone House Press was established in 1978 by Morris A. Gelfand (1908-1998) and begun in the basement of his house with a Chandler & Price platen press. The press focused on contemporary writers and poets "dedicated to good design and fine letterpress printing of literary texts by living authors" (Guide to the Stone House Press Archive).
Ref. http://www2.scc.rutgers.edu/ead/baab/stonehousepressf.html
Prov. Ms. dedication by Morris to Herman Liebaers "Belgium's distinguished ambassador to the universe of books and libraries", 18 June 1992.
